Acceptance and Enrollment Figures

Saint Michael’s College had 2,788 total applications. From this pool, 2,356 received admission offers, and 278 ultimately registered.

Applicant Total2,788
Accepted2,356
Enrolled278
Enrolled Full-Time278

Admission to Saint Michael’s College is 84.5%. This level of selectivity means the school is highly accessible. The school admits men and women at different rates at Saint Michael’s College: the female acceptance rate is 89% versus 79% for male applicants.

Among admitted students at Saint Michael’s College is 12%. This means that 12% of those who received offers of admission registered. By gender, women enroll at a rate of 11% compared to 13% for men.

Standardized Test Scores

Approximately 9% of applicants to Saint Michael’s provided SAT results (24 students).

The middle 50% of admitted students scored SAT Reading and Writing scores between 570 and 660. SAT Math scores ranged from 550 and 620.

Saint Michael’s got ACT scores from 4% of admitted applicants (11 students).

ACT Composite scores for the middle 50% fell between 26 and 31.
